Default Stephen King: PoA is one of 2004's best films

In the December 24th issue of Entertainment Weekly author Stephen King, in his Pop of King column, lists his top ten films of the year.

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ban was ranked at number 5 and King had the following things to say about it:

Quote:
5 -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ban makes the first two Potter pix look like Joe Camp Benji movies. Some of this has to do with how gracefully the young protagonists are growing up, more with Alfonso Cuarón's dreamily gothic visuals.
The films that made it into his top 4 were; Fahrenheit 9/11, The Manchurian Candidate, Dawn of the Dead and Maria Full of Grace.

Source: The Leaky Cauldron.
